COMPANIES working on the clean-up of Sellafield have been rewarded for their safety record.
Sellafield Ltd won nine awards from the Royal Society for the Prevention of Accidents, with contracting companies also sweeping the board.
Two special medals honoured the work of those in the Pile Fuel Storage Pond and projects department, for five years of consecutive gold awards. The awards recognising safety performance in 2017/18, went to the Magnox storage pond; the pile fuel cladding silo; spent fuel management; environment, health, safety and quality; remediation; pile fuel storage pond and the Projects Delivery Directorate who all received gold. Silver went to the Magnox swarf storage silo and Sellafield's Warrington offices.
Among the winning contractors were Balfour Beatty Kilpatrick, Hertel UK Ltd, National Nuclear Laboratory, PPS Electrical, Shepley Engineers, OneFM and Jacobs Field Services.
